Small Business Resource Network

The Manhattan Chamber of Commerce Foundation has three full-time Business Resource Specialists and one Technical Support Specialist on staff who go door-to-door, providing free guidance and connections to resources in business strategy, technology, real estate, legal and accounting services, procurement opportunities, marketing, sources of loans and grants, and more. The Chamber has reached more than 12,000 businesses since October 2020; the vast majority have been women-, minority- and immigrant-owned storefront businesses.

Education and activities in support of small businesses to positively impact economic growth and job creation in Manhattan and beyond.

Educational seminars, mentor programs, support of other organizations delivering services to support the small busienss community. Help small businesses understand technology, social media and global strategies to grow their companies and sustain and grow jobs.
Also one-on-one meetings with businesses and with women owned businesses globally.

Utilizing the strengths of New York City's nonprofit sector as well as the private sector in supporting programs to educate small businesses in growing their capabilities. Using social media and marketing to effectively reach the small business community as well as partnerships with local educational institutions.

We have run several programs as noted and feel that we are successfully fulfilling our goals with continued programming in the same sectors plus a new program, Chamber on the Go, to support small businesses in underserved communities in 2016.
